ASSOCHAM wants aggressive fiscal stimulus package immediately

Sood raises concern about massive economic disruption

The ASSOCHAM has impressed upon the government to immediately announce an aggressive fiscal stimulus to mitigate the economic pains from the pandemic.

“The government’s strategy to build on the gains in the form of containment of Coronavirus is understandable and must be supported, but the 40-day lockdown has resulted into a massive economic disruption,” said ASSOCHAM Secretary General Deepak Sood.

“The disruption has started causing livelihood concerns for millions of (people in) workforce, both in the formal and informal sectors. Businesses across different sectors, be in hospitality, construction, logistics, manufacturing and trade find themselves locked up in grave financial woes.

“The fixed costs, such as wages, electricity, rentals, communication are hard to meet even as the operational losses are inevitable. Such a dire state of affairs demands a large sized fiscal stimulus even if it requires monetisation of fiscal deficit by direct lending by RBI to the government,” he stressed.

The ASSOCHAM has been suggesting a graded opening up of the economy.

However, the issue of migrant labour needs to be cautioned with utmost care, because once the workers are migrated to their native places, it would be difficult to recall them, Sood pointed out.

Already, the required manpower is difficult to find for running the supply chain of essential goods, mainly for the transport sector and mandis.

Sood expressed hope that the fiscal stimulus would be all-encompassing to include reduction in GST, government guarantee to banks for lending to weaker businesses, release of all government dues and restructuring of the loans. fiinews.com
